Last night, I got a taste of Christmas in June, Desi style, at The Wild Project in the East Village, where Bakwas Bumbug, an electrifying musical reinvention of A Christmas Carol, told thru the looking glass of NYC Immigrants and Hyphenated America, composed by Samrat Chakrabarti and featuring a book and lyrics by Sanjiv Jhaveri and Samrat Chakrabarti, is being presented as a 70 minute workshop production through June 26, 2011.

Presented by Desipina and Co. (Rehana Lew Mirza, Artistic Director & Rohi Mirza Pandya, Producing Director), Samrat Chakrabarti and Sanjiv Jhaveri’s Bakwas Bumbug is a delicious treat, poignant, touching, and laugh out loud funny.

Bakwas Bumbug , the first Indian American full length musical written, composed & performed by the Diaspora, has a raw in-your-face energy that combines the angst of shows like RENT and AMERICAN IDIOT with an Eastern melodic flair. The very talented cast of this Popera (pop opera) includes Kiarri D. Andrews, J. Kaitlin Becker, Christian Carter, Nick Choksi, Andrew Guilarte, Ryan Kim, Roopa Mahadevan and Lipica Shah. Equally interesting to watch is Samrat Chakrabarti who co-wrote the book and lyrics and composed the score, playing the keys without sheet music and orchestrating the show.

Bakwas Bumbug also features Shiv on the drums and Tony in the booth. The creative team includes lighting design by Jeff McCrum, costume design by Jenny Fisher and set design by Shehab Hossain.

Bakwas Bumbug played five workshop performances and the creators hope to bring it back as a mainstage production at the end of the year. I look forward to the next installment.
